Infrastructure Interdependencies and Lifeline Functionality
Modern settlements depend on networked infrastructures - water, pour, transportation, disationations, and sanitation. An thirtake can sever these lifelines, creating cascading failures that colund thee initional disaster. Socjoekonomia Dispruption and Recovery Trajectories
Te human cos of thirmakes extends far beyond thee experate edisalties. Displacement, loss of livelihoods, distortion to education andd healtcare, and the psychological trauma of disaster can have lasting effects on communities. Recovery is rarely linear; it depends on pre- existing social networks, economic resources, and governance capacity. Land- use Planning and Zoning
Proactive land- use planning can steer development way from the most hazardoos areas. Seismic hazard maps - showing fault lines, liqufaction zone, and landslide-prone slopes - should inform zoning decisions. Open space corridors, parks, ande wide streets can serve duaal cevices as recreational amentiies and ecuation routes. Emergency Response andd Recovery Planning
Predisaster planing for responses and recovery is essential. Commonsive emergency operations plans should be developed be witt input from all relevant agencies, utilities, and community organisations. These plans must adors search and restaure, medical triage, shelter management, debris removeval, and thee reconvetation of essential services. Regular tabletop activises and full- scale drills tett the plan 's effectivenes and identify gaps.
Recovery planning should begin before thee disaster, nott after.
